Ticket: OpsVault for the Wrenfield public REST API is locked after three failed unlocks. New folks: the vault holds the cursor-signing key used for paginated responses, so /v2 list endpoints are returning unsigned cursors and clients are rejecting page two onward. Page size defaults and rate limits are unaffected. Follow the unlock runbook, rotate the cursor key afterward, and file a post-incident note. To reopen the vault, use the recovery passphrase provided below.

vault phrase of yaguf-hahaf = druath-holix

# Setup for the Pedalshift rebalancer client.
# This talks to the internal Dockmap service to pull station fill levels
# and push truck routing hints. If rebalancing stalls overnight, check
# here first — it's almost always auth. The client won't retry on a 401,
# so the key below has to be current.

app token of fajop-fahif = qvz4-AnML

Context: Ardenfell line margins slipped three points over two quarters. Drivers: input steel costs, aggressive discounting at the Westmoor branch, and a stale price book. Proposal: uplift list prices four percent, tighten discount authority to regional level, sunset the two lowest-margin SKUs. Risk: volume loss at Halverton accounts, estimated under two percent. Decision requested at Thursday's review. Modelling assumptions are in the appendix pack. The commercial reasoning leadership wants kept close is noted directly below.

board note of tajop-yajof: The finance team signed off on a budget of $77.6 million for Project Pramir.

Quarterly Planning Note — Customer Concentration

Finance team: Brindlemoor Foods now accounts for 41% of receivables, up from 28% last year. This exceeds our internal concentration threshold. We will model downside scenarios, tighten credit terms at renewal, and accelerate diversification targets for the Westfold region. Treat all related figures as restricted. Our mitigation strategy is summarized in the note below.

confidential, yahag-bahap: Drumirox Partners is in early talks to buy Jorwynix Systems for about $201.4 million. The Istir launch date is August 28, and nothing goes to the press before then. Legal wants the Norwynox Foods term sheet redrafted before April 4.